Ailment
Ailment noun - An abnormal state that disrupts a plant's or animal's normal bodily functioning.
Usage example: people who have AIDS are more susceptible to other ailments as well
Illness is a synonym for ailment in disorder topic. In some cases you can use "Illness" instead a noun "Ailment", when it comes to topics like sickness, health, symptom, health problem. popular alternative
Illness
Illness noun - An abnormal state that disrupts a plant's or animal's normal bodily functioning.
Usage example: suffered from a mysterious illness that left her weak and tired all the time
Ailment is a synonym for illness in sickness topic. You can use "Ailment" instead a noun "Illness", if it concerns topics such as disorder, disease, health, symptom. popular alternative
